Abstract

The purpose of the study is to analyse and decide the factors of uncollected and dense delivery in Warehouse Line I at Soekarno Hatta airport. The study is a descriptive explorative using Cube per Order Index (COI). The data analysis used Fishbone and Focus Group Discussion (FGD). The result shows that the warehouse operator still needs to upgrade the way of handling, storing, and cargo expenditure by coordinating with other related institutions.
